Comfort-First Seating Solutions

Comfort-First Seating Solutions

Dining chairs: I want to discuss them because, frankly, I have too little time to be sitting on uncomfortable chairs. You desire chairs that appear so beautiful in photographs but can as well sit at them and have a Sunday brunch without having your back rise in mutiny.

The upholstered dining chair is enjoying a significant moment and justifiably so. They add instant warmth to any dining room. My performance fabrics tip though is to pick them in case you have children, pets, or you simply like red wine. Trust me on this one.

Swivel bar stools are genius in the case of kitchen islands. They allowed people to face the kitchen activity or turn to enter into conversations in the dining room. It is such as social seating which becomes customized to your needs.

Lighting That Sets the Mood

Lighting That Sets the Mood

Lighting has the power to destroy or create your comfort-style equilibrium and most individuals get this quite spectacularly wrong. Bright fluorescent overhead lighting would perhaps allow you to see what you are chopping but there would be nothing to make dinner parties an atmosphere.

What you need is layered lighting. Begin with ambient lighting (consider recessed lighting or flush mounted lighting), then go on to overhead lighting (pendant lighting over islands, under-cabinet lighting strips), and then accent lighting (table lights, candles, perhaps some LED lighting strips behind floating shelves).

Light pendants in dining tables must be 28-34 inches above a table. Too tall and they will be useless, too short and tall people will be concussed. Dimmer switches too–dimmer everywhere. Your now dinner party self will be thankful.

Kitchen Island Lighting Magic

Kitchen Island Lighting Magic

Kitchen islands are the hardest working surface in the majority of homes, so they should be given special attention. When food prep is required, you should have bright task lighting and when the island is turned into a casual eat place, you should have a softer ambient lighting.

Several pendant lights are more effective than a huge one. They give distribution of light more evenly and they produce visual rhythm. Personally, I prefer the appearance of three similar pendants, however, two may be used in case your island is not very large.
